Top Ten Things Heard On The Field At Oshkosh 2004

Thanks to ANN's good friend Richard Herbst, we have a little fun for you about the world of Oshkosh. We hope it gave you as many giggles as it did us...
 
10. This avionics package looks complicated. Does Medicare cover counseling?
 
9. Who thought of putting Temporary Flight Restrictions in the Men's Room?
 
8. I heard ABC chartered the C5A to fly Oprah in to Oshkosh.
 
7. Is this really a cheese convention?
 
6. Mom, are all the people in the trailers really from Oklahoma?
 
5. I didn't know the people from Homeland Security all had guitars...
 
4. Did that Cirrus really land by parachute?
 
3. Of course she's my wife.
 
2. Which one of those trailers is Paris Hilton's?
 
1. I say we dispense with this Driver's License medical and just use a thermometer.
